About the Role:

Assuring Customer shipments on time by effective analysis of the demand, inventory and the correct communication with the all areas involved, always focused on improve team performance and oriented of the not disturbing the production schedule plan. Creating a sustainable Process & Strategies related to material planning and inventory control that also guarantees obsolescence risk.

What You Will Do:

  • Make daily analysis of Finished Goods inventory levels to avoid any shortage shipment.
  • Make analysis of customer releases week by week to detect demand variations.
  • Make weekly customer demand planning to materials planning group according to the current customer demand.
  • Ensure the communication with all areas involved to meet customer shipment requirement.
  • Ensure the production plan schedule for all programs.
  • Assure in collaboration with planning and logistics team for customer shipments on time.
  • Establish multidisciplinary teams for continuous improvement.
  • Identify and implement improvements to prevent obsolescence risk.
  • Identify and implement improvements to increase efficiency of labor.
  • Initiate actions to prevent the occurrence of any non-compliance related issues.
  • Initiate, recommend, or provide solutions through established communication channels.
  • Assure high level of data and transactional integrity in the MRP system in order to achieve correct high of inventory accuracy.
  • Assure accurate production plan for all programs to optimize resources at all areas involved.
  • Zero premium freight services through the proper production planning processes.
  • Coordinate product changes to assure minimal obsolescence.
  • Analyze and present customer driven trends and projections based on statistical data in order to properly manage plant capacity and manning.
  • Drive capacity increase risk management, escalate to MBU on time in case of potential risks and propose alternatives/measures.
  • Evaluate and prioritize customer inquiries to better serve the customers.
  • Maintain relationships with other internal departments to improve business performance.
  • Analyze customer’s issues to develop tools and processes to increase customer satisfaction.
  • Establish multidisciplinary teams for continuous improvement.
  • Supervising Customer Analyst & MPS team activities.
  • Department KPIs target achievement (Inventory, Premium freight cost, Cost recovery, ec).
  • Be key user for standard processes and for SAP.
